Transaction d23b5b62867790a8b40f70865bca3f397891e4d64e00ada730312ed91781504a
1 Input
1 Output
-
d23b5b62867790a8b40f70865bca3f397891e4d64e00ada730312ed91781504a:0
- value
- 16699322
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 0d4066f5aea2b9cea9064db7e73266f94faf6344 OP_EQUALVERIFY OP_CHECKSIG
- address
- LLS2CT1ENwBqtA4943rGQfhu3UrgHP36Vx